Let p be a prime, P a finite non-cyclic p-gvoup and (xd)Q>(P) of the factor group P/$(P), and the map 61-+B is a homomorphism from the automorphism group Aut P of P to the automorphism group of P/$(P). When P/O(P) is regarded as a vector space over the field of order p, the restriction of Aut P to P/(P) is a group of linear transformations of this vector space. Our main result is to establish that every linear group arises in this way.
